About [2-(1-ethyl-2,5-dimethylpyrrol-3-yl)-2-oxoethyl] 5-methylpyrazine-2-carboxylate
[2-(1-ethyl-2,5-dimethylpyrrol-3-yl)-2-oxoethyl] 5-methylpyrazine-2-carboxylate (PubChem CID 8634298) has the molecular formula C16H19N3O3
and a molecular weight of 301.35 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is [2-(1-ethyl-2,5-dimethylpyrrol-3-yl)-2-oxoethyl] 5-methylpyrazine-2-carboxylate.

What is the SMILES notation for [2-(1-ethyl-2,5-dimethylpyrrol-3-yl)-2-oxoethyl] 5-methylpyrazine-2-carboxylate?
The canonical SMILES for [2-(1-ethyl-2,5-dimethylpyrrol-3-yl)-2-oxoethyl] 5-methylpyrazine-2-carboxylate is CCn1c(C)cc(C(=O)COC(=O)c2cnc(C)cn2)c1C.
What is the InChIKey of [2-(1-ethyl-2,5-dimethylpyrrol-3-yl)-2-oxoethyl] 5-methylpyrazine-2-carboxylate?
The InChIKey is ZERCIZMMOLMQTG-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C16H19N3O3/c1-5-19-11(3)6-13(12(19)4)15(20)9-22-16(21)14-8-17-10(2)7-18-14/h6-8H,5,9H2,1-4H3.
What are the key properties of [2-(1-ethyl-2,5-dimethylpyrrol-3-yl)-2-oxoethyl] 5-methylpyrazine-2-carboxylate?
[2-(1-ethyl-2,5-dimethylpyrrol-3-yl)-2-oxoethyl] 5-methylpyrazine-2-carboxylate has a molecular weight of 301.35 g/mol, XLogP of 2.26, 5 rotatable bonds, 0 hydrogen bond donors, and 6 hydrogen bond acceptors.
